Choose the correct sentence–
A. He was hunged for murder
B. He has been hunging for murder
C. He was hanged for murder
D. He has been hunged for murder
সঠিক উত্তরঃ
C.
He was hanged for murder
Explanation: Hang অর্থ ফাঁসি দেওয়া হলে এর Past form হবে hanged; আর hang অর্থ ঝুলানো হলে এর past participle হবে hung.
